An effort to recall two Door County supervisors is now uncertain since petitions were disqualified by the county clerk's office. The recall was in response to county approval of a drawdown plan at the Forestville Mill Dam Pond. The Friends of the Forestville Dam want supervisors Roy Englebert and John Neinas recalled because there was overwhelming opposition to the drawdown from residents. Village of Forestville President Terry McNulty, one of the recall organizers, says time may be working against the group's efforts.
Some of the petition signatures were illegible while others came from people who are ineligible to vote. County Clerk Jill Lau says some of the pages were invalid because they were not the original petition pages.
The Friends of the Forestville Dam say even if they can get a challenge before a judge within the next five days it's uncertain whether they can get a recall election scheduled.
